Am 15.04.2012 18:29, schrieb Mark Boland:
> tauchen denn die Konstanten nicht nur dann im Konstanten-Editor auf, wenn Du 
> sie mit '# cat= ' kommentierst? 
richtig... genau das ist ja der Sinn und Zweck
es dreht sich um die einfache Konfigurierungsmöglichkeit von
Standardextensions durch Konstanten
> 
> Andererseits sollte man Konstanten anderer Extensions nicht einfach 
> überschreiben. 
es werden ja auch keine vorhandenen überschrieben, sondern zusätzliche
Möglichkeiten geschaffen (das hat schon seinen Sinn und ist prinzipiell
ja auch schon lange in meinem if20 paket erprobt)
mich stört halt nur das die zusätzlichen Konfigurationen auch vorhanden
sind wenn die eigntliche Extension nicht vorhanden ist...

> die Einstellungen in eine weiteres Template auszulagern, scheint immer noch 
> besser. Schaffe ein neues mit sinnvollem Namen wie z.B. 'tt_news-config' o.ä.
das wird in der menge einfach zu unübersichtlich (meine Nutzer haben ja
gerade den Wunsch dass es eben nicht auf verschiedene kategorien
verteilt ist, sie wollen nicht für jede extension noch eine zusätzliche
kategorie im ConstantsEditor haben
es sollen die Einstellmöglichkeiten dort liegen wo sie eben auch logisch
sind...

ein Beispiel, ich habe z.B. für den singleAgeWrap bei tt_news folgende
Konstante (und die auch noch bei Bedarf in 6 Sprachvarianten)
# cat=plugin_tt_news_advanced/language/00d; type=string; label=ttnews
single-Age-Wrap(std):Formatting date for standard-language
Tyaml.lang.std.content.ttnews.singleAgeWrap = Minutes | Hours | Days | Years
natürlich kann ich solche Einstellmöglichkeiten in eine eigene Kategorie
packen, aber logisch sinnvoll ist es eben genau bei der Extension wo es
hingehört (sonst sucht man ewig in der Art: "Wo war denn noch die
zusatzkonfiguration von..."

nebenbei bemerkt dreht es sich hier neben vielen hunderten
übergeordneten eigenen Konstanten (schon auf fast einem Dutzend eigenen
Kategoriebereichen) eben auch um viele Dutzend Konstnten mit denen
Fremdextensions erweitert werden um sie bei Bedarf einfacher
konfigurieren zu können (eben einfach nur eine konstante anpassen, weil
die ganze Konfigurationslogik halt schon enthalten ist)...

Die Sinnhaftigkeit würde ich hier ungern weiter diskutieren (denn der
Bedarf ist dafür vorhanden)... aber die Frage ob ich mit Conditions in
die Konstanten eingreifen kann (mit Auswirkung aufs Backend) bleibt
trotzdem und interessiert mich brennend (oder eben ein alternativer Weg
das ganze zu automatisieren und es von dem Status installierter
Extensions abhängig zu machen)

Danke für's Mitdenken...

PS: ...und wenn dann noch jemand eine Idee für EIGENE
Zwischenüberschriften im ConstantsEditor hätte, dann wäre das mein Held.
-- 
image[FORMAT] - Ralf-René Schröder
http://image-format.eu ... Wir geben Ihrem Image das richtige Format
http://if-20.com  ... YAML templates for TYPO3
_______________________________________________
TYPO3-german mailing list
TYPO3-german@lists.typo3.org
http://lists.typo3.org/cgi-bin/mailman/listinfo/typo3-german

Antwort per Email an